About

Kerstin Korn is a scholar working on Molecular Biology, Organic Chemistry and Ecology. According to data from OpenAlex, Kerstin Korn has authored 16 papers receiving a total of 392 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Molecular Biology, 2 papers in Organic Chemistry and 2 papers in Ecology. Recurrent topics in Kerstin Korn's work include Advanced biosensing and bioanalysis techniques (6 papers), Advanced Biosensing Techniques and Applications (4 papers) and Molecular Biology Techniques and Applications (3 papers). Kerstin Korn is often cited by papers focused on Advanced biosensing and bioanalysis techniques (6 papers), Advanced Biosensing Techniques and Applications (4 papers) and Molecular Biology Techniques and Applications (3 papers). Kerstin Korn collaborates with scholars based in Germany, Sweden and Switzerland. Kerstin Korn's co-authors include Eberhard Krausz, Marino Zerial, Charles R. Bradshaw, Giovanni Marsico, Michael Volkmer, Ulrich Hahn, Bianca Habermann, Rudolf Rigler, Robin Verjans and Marc van Bilsen and has published in prestigious journals such as Nucleic Acids Research, Nature Cell Biology and Scientific Reports.
